... Read moreOpening up about vulnerability, especially when dealing with autoimmune diseases, can be an incredibly challenging yet freeing experience. From my own journey, I've learned that allowing myself to be vulnerable has led to greater emotional resilience and connection with others facing similar health struggles. Autoimmune diseases often bring unpredictable symptoms that affect not just the body but also the mind. Accepting vulnerability means acknowledging the limits imposed by these conditions and being honest about the daily challenges. This honesty fosters empathy and creates a strong support network, which is essential for managing chronic illness. One of the most important lessons I've learned is that vulnerability is not a weakness but a strength that enables personal growth. Sharing experiences in communities focused on autoimmune diseases can offer immense comfort and practical advice, helping to reduce feelings of isolation. Also, embracing this openness empowers us to better communicate our needs to family, friends, and healthcare providers, leading to more personalized care and emotional support. It’s a journey toward self-acceptance and mental wellness that complements physical treatment.
